Classic Peppermint Tea: A Refreshing Tradition
Pepment tea, a timeless classic, has been enjoyed for centuries as a refreshing beverage with numerous health benefits. This traditional drink is made from the leaves of the peppermint plant, Mentha piperita, known for its invigorating and cooling properties. Classic peppermint tea is often associated with winter warmth, offering a soothing experience during chilly seasons. Its distinct minty aroma and slightly bitter taste make it a popular choice for those seeking an energizing mid-day pick-me-up or a calming nightcap.
When it comes to peppermint tea recipes, simplicity is key. The most traditional way to prepare this beverage involves steeping fresh or dried peppermint leaves in hot water for several minutes. You can adjust the strength of the mint flavor by varying the amount of leaves used. Many people enjoy adding a touch of honey or lemon to their cup, creating a delightful and personalized twist on the classic. – Exploring the history and benefits of classic peppermint tea
Pepmint tea, with its refreshing and invigorating taste, has been a beloved beverage for centuries. With roots in ancient civilizations like Greece and Rome, where it was used for medicinal purposes, peppermint tea has evolved into a global favorite. Its history is intertwined with cultural practices and traditional medicine, where it’s known for aiding digestion, soothing sore throats, and offering a boost of energy.
The benefits of classic peppermint tea extend beyond its refreshing flavor. Menthol, the key compound in peppermint, provides a cooling sensation that can help reduce inflammation and alleviate respiratory issues. Additionally, peppermint tea is rich in antioxidants, which support overall health and may even contribute to improved mood and cognitive function. – Popular brewing methods and preferred ratios
When it comes to brewing peppermint tea, there are several popular methods that tee lovers tend to prefer. One of the most common is steeping loose-leaf peppermint in hot water for 3-5 minutes, depending on the desired strength. This allows for a more nuanced flavor profile and easier control over the ratio of tea to water. Many enthusiasts opt for a 1:2 or 1:3 ratio of peppermint leaves to water, ensuring a balanced and refreshing brew.
For those who enjoy convenience, using peppermint tea bags is another popular choice. These pre-portioned bags make brewing a snap, requiring only hot water. The standard brewing time for tea bags is typically 2-3 minutes, yielding a consistent cup every time.
